Pale Spear-nosed Bat vs Perforated Ruffle Lichen
Phyllostomus discolor compared with Parmotrema perforatum
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Pale Spear-nosed Bat | Perforated Ruffle Lichen |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Fungi (Fungi)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Ascomycota (Sac Fungi)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Lecanoromycetes (Lecanoromycetes) |
| Order | Chiroptera (Bats) | Lecanorales (Lecanorales) |
| Family | Phyllostomidae | Parmeliaceae |
| Genus | Phyllostomus | Parmotrema |
| Species | Phyllostomus discolor | Parmotrema perforatum |
